SchemaRegistry interface
Interfaz que representa un SchemaRegistry.
Métodos
create |
Crea o actualiza un grupo de esquemas de EventHub. |
delete(string, string, string, Schema |
Elimina un grupo de esquemas de EventHub. |
get(string, string, string, Schema |
Obtiene los detalles de un grupo de esquemas de EventHub. |
list |
Obtiene todos los grupos de esquemas de un espacio de nombres. |
Detalles del método
createOrUpdate(string, string, string, SchemaGroup, SchemaRegistryCreateOrUpdateOptionalParams)
Crea o actualiza un grupo de esquemas de EventHub.
function createOrUpdate(resourceGroupName: string, namespaceName: string, schemaGroupName: string, parameters: SchemaGroup, options?: SchemaRegistryCreateOrUpdateOptionalParams): Promise<SchemaGroup>
Parámetros
- resourceGroupName
-
string
Nombre del grupo de recursos dentro de la suscripción de Azure.
- namespaceName
-
string
Nombre del espacio de nombres
- schemaGroupName
-
string
Nombre del grupo de esquemas
- parameters
- SchemaGroup
Parámetros proporcionados para crear un recurso del centro de eventos.
Parámetros de opciones.
Devoluciones
Promise<SchemaGroup>
delete(string, string, string, SchemaRegistryDeleteOptionalParams)
Elimina un grupo de esquemas de EventHub.
function delete(resourceGroupName: string, namespaceName: string, schemaGroupName: string, options?: SchemaRegistryDeleteOptionalParams): Promise<void>
Parámetros
- resourceGroupName
-
string
Nombre del grupo de recursos dentro de la suscripción de Azure.
- namespaceName
-
string
Nombre del espacio de nombres
- schemaGroupName
-
string
Nombre del grupo de esquemas
Parámetros de opciones.
Devoluciones
Promise<void>
get(string, string, string, SchemaRegistryGetOptionalParams)
Obtiene los detalles de un grupo de esquemas de EventHub.
function get(resourceGroupName: string, namespaceName: string, schemaGroupName: string, options?: SchemaRegistryGetOptionalParams): Promise<SchemaGroup>
Parámetros
- resourceGroupName
-
string
Nombre del grupo de recursos dentro de la suscripción de Azure.
- namespaceName
-
string
Nombre del espacio de nombres
- schemaGroupName
-
string
Nombre del grupo de esquemas
- options
- SchemaRegistryGetOptionalParams
Parámetros de opciones.
Devoluciones
Promise<SchemaGroup>
listByNamespace(string, string, SchemaRegistryListByNamespaceOptionalParams)
Obtiene todos los grupos de esquemas de un espacio de nombres.
function listByNamespace(resourceGroupName: string, namespaceName: string, options?: SchemaRegistryListByNamespaceOptionalParams): PagedAsyncIterableIterator<SchemaGroup, SchemaGroup[], PageSettings>
Parámetros
- resourceGroupName
-
string
Nombre del grupo de recursos dentro de la suscripción de Azure.
- namespaceName
-
string
Nombre del espacio de nombres
Parámetros de opciones.